Description of Haddon Hall at 433 West 34th Street
Haddon Hall, a stunning Art Deco cooperative at 433 West 34th Street, boasts a wealth of amenities, including a 24-hour doorman, live-in superintendent, secure package room, BuildingLink system, storage and bike rooms, and unlimited subletting after three years. Residents also enjoy convenient access to New York's vibrant attractions, including Hudson Yards, Manhattan West, the High Line, the new Whole Foods, Bella Abzug Park, and an array of restaurants. Additionally, transportation options are plentiful, with easy access to the A/C/E and 7 trains.
